The board, itself, seems to be of good quality and is respected among Arduino clones.Now, a few things that aren’t so great: You may find some of the components don’t work. If you are new to digital electronics and/or bread boarding you might think you have wired something incorrectly and spend hours of frustration trying to fix your mistake. That is, until you realize it wasn’t your mistake at all, but faulty components. In my instance it has been the 5v Relay and the PIR Motion Sensor (so far).Second thing: The bread board is labeled WRONG for the 5v/3.3v Bread Board Power Supply Module. (Note the attached picture). You don’t see the labels at the ends of the boards, bu you can clearly see the ‘+’ from the power supply is routed to the ‘-‘ rail on the board, and visa-versa. THIS IS AN IMPORTANT & SERIOUS OVERSIGHT as some of these components and modules are very sensitive to reverse polarity and can be damaged (including the Arduino board itself, if you are using the power supply with an Arduino operated circuit). If you have been following the included list of “lessons” and then start using the opposite-polarity power supply and wire things out of habit…well… This is a really STUPID and potentially damaging mistake on Elegoo’s part. It could cost people their Arduino board.Lastly, the “Lessons” are less lessons and more ‘go-by’ examples of bare-bone operation of the components. There is very little ‘teaching’ being done; if you are clever you might learn some by osmosis and may even find ways to integrate them into circuits other than the ones that are shown in the ‘Tutorial’ PDF, but you are really going to need an after-market companion book on Arduino basics to get anywhere and to properly learn how the board works and how to utilize the components into usable and teachable projects.Despite the seemingly low price, you may, in fact, be better off buying an Arduino board, a good after-market book and using whatever resource you prefer to purchase components (including appropriately matched power supply and bread board) and building a kit as you go, which might be difficult to do if you are excited to jump right in. Just be prepared for bad components, marginal “tutorials” and spending more money on components that work and that you will actually use and need for specific projects down the road.FOLLOW UP: Elegoo’s customer support response was very quick & positive. Replacement items are on the way.Re: Bread board, I’m a little embarrassed to admit this, but will keep this here so others can learn from my mistake, but the bread board power connections are NOT symmetrical, as I had hastily assumed. There IS a left and right side to the board, and if you rotate the bread board then the bread board power supply and power & ground rails are lined up appropriately.

In case you do not know there is no difference between Elegoo and Arduino – both boards are the same thing and are open source, with different manufacturers. Elegoo essentially remakes exact modules of the open source Arduinos. So if you are trying to save money, go with an Elegoo for sure!There are slight differences between the Mega 2560 and the Uno (different popular modules that you may find) but the differences will not affect most people, especially beginners. Advanced users may care about the differences, so if you are curious here they are via the Arduino forums (the rest of this text is the info regarding the differences between the Mega and the Uno for more technical users).”The Arduino Uno is a microcontroller board based on the ATmega328 (datasheet). It has 14 digital input/output pins (of which 6 can be used as PWM outputs), 6 analog inputs, a 16 MHz ceramic resonator, a USB connection, a power jack, an ICSP header, and a reset button.The Uno differs from all preceding boards in that it does not use the FTDI USB-to-serial driver chip. Instead, it features the Atmega16U2 (Atmega8U2 up to version R2) programmed as a USB-to-serial converter.The Arduino Mega 2560 is a microcontroller board based on the ATmega2560 (datasheet). It has 54 digital input/output pins (of which 15 can be used as PWM outputs), 16 analog inputs, 4 UARTs (hardware serial ports), a 16 MHz crystal oscillator, a USB connection, a power jack, an ICSP header, and a reset button. The Mega is compatible with most shields designed for the Arduino Duemilanove or Diecimila. The Mega 2560 is an update to the Arduino Mega, which it replaces. ”

I’m having terrible connection problems with resistors. The resistors do not make good connections to the breadboard and the shift register I/C had a connection problem also. The large breadboard seems to be of poor quality, sockets are to loose. The small breadboard however is noticeably tighter and seems to be of better quality. Compounding the problem is that the 1/4 watt film resistors have non-standard lead diameter of 0.014 inches. Most breadboards that give specifications on Amazon say their sockets fit components from 0.016 to 0.028 inches, therein lies the problem. Yes there are errors in the documentation, but these become obvious and add to the learning process. I’m changing my rating to one (from 5) because the connection problems are giving me fits and to build anything semi-permanent would yield unreliable performance. I also find it unusual that resistor, transistor, and LED wire leads are made of steel (magnet picks them up).*******************Pros: Great value. The tutorial is excellent. Good way to learn basic electronics, automation sensors principals, the programming language C++, and the Arduino IDE and architecture.Cons: Resistor lead diameters are too small to make proper contact in the breadboard sockets…. ok for tutorial though, but with some tinkering…. but for any practical application i would order larger wattage resistors that will fit the breadboard sockets. Also the round tip jumper wires have burs at the end and need to be filed off to prevent damaging the breadboard socket plating….. use a very fine grit finger nail emery board. And they freely give their contact information out in many places and want you to contact them with issues.Some other complaints are around getting started and using the product with the instructions provided. I was able to install everything and control an LED light with sample code in 8 minutes, not kidding. But you have to realize this is not a kids toy, these are real engineering components here. Its up to you to learn, problem solve and create what you want from the components as opposed to being a step by step kit. That’s the whole fun of it. Those with a technical or engineering background will be at an enormous advantage.You must learn how to program using C code and research how the components work. For example, I was unable to get the stepper motor to work from this kit with the example stepper motor code that comes with Arduino IDE. But that’s because the example code is for a different stepper motor and there are many different kits out there with different types of stepper motors. I took me two hours to learn about stepper motors and was able to write my own code to control it. I’m lucky to have an engineering background with a little bit of C code experience so I could see someone taking much longer to figure out the stepper motor issue or giving up completely. If you really want to learn Arduino, you can. Be patient, buy books like Programming Arduino by Simon Monk, browse forums, watch YouTube tutorials, etc.So I’ll summarize by saying that this is a great product and ships as advertised. I suspect many frustrations are because this is a fairly advanced kit and not a toy. Thank you for reading my review and good luck.UPDATE: I spent more time going through the sample code provided by Elegoo and the stepper motor code they provided works perfect. My comments above were based on my grabbing the code that comes with Arduino IDE which was incompatible. Again, I think the kit is great. Probably most negative feedback coming from misunderstanding how to use everything.
